  • Do You Have a Personal Injury Claim?

    Personal injury claims can arise in many situations, such as car accidents, slip and falls, or defective products. Most injury claims occur due to the at-fault party’s negligence. For instance, if a drunk driver causes a crash, the injured victim could claim compensation based on negligence. The same principle applies when you experience a slip and fall. Property owners could be responsible if they fail to remove a hazardous situation and you get hurt.

    The physical pain and financial implications of a severe injury can derail your life. However, the law is generally on your side if someone else causes your injuries and losses. If you are wondering about your next best steps and whether you qualify for a personal injury claim, contact an attorney as soon as possible.

    The time to file a lawsuit is severely limited in Kentucky. According to Kentucky Revised Statute § 413.140, you only have one year to file a personal injury lawsuit, and the time starts ticking on the day of your accident and injury.

    Accidents in the Workplace

    Most workers experiencing accidents and injuries in the workplace in Lexington are entitled to workers’ compensation benefits. Covered employees are generally unable to sue employers for negligence. That said, there are exceptions that can allow workers to file a personal injury lawsuit, such as:

    • An employer or insurance company denied your valid workers’ comp claim
    • The employer was grossly negligent or caused your injury deliberately
    • You do not qualify for workers’ comp as an independent contractor
    • Your employer did not have workers’ comp insurance
    • You have a case against a third party, such as another contractor on site

  • Is a Wrongful Death Claim the Same as Personal Injury?

    In essence, a wrongful death claim is a personal injury case where the victim passed away due to their injuries. The plaintiffs (the persons bringing the suit) are generally close family members who have suffered losses due to the death of a loved one. If your relative died due to another’s negligence or willful actions in Lexington, you could recover damages such as:

    • Loss of companionship
    • Medical costs before death
    • Loss of income and benefits from the decedent
    • Funeral and burial expenses
    • Pain and suffering before death

  • Can I Receive Damages if I Have Some Fault?

    Kentucky is a pure comparative fault state, which means that victims can recover damages even if they are partly to blame for the accident or incident that caused their injury. However, the damages you can recover will typically be reduced by your degree of fault. For example, if you are deemed 20 percent at fault for an accident, you can only recover 80 percent of your losses.

    Complex claims, such as those where the victim is partially responsible, can be challenging to win. The other side may try to assign more fault to you. In a trial, a jury or judge will determine your degree of responsibility. Therefore, working with an experienced attorney can be critical.   • When Can I Expect My Settlement Check?

    Once your claim is resolved, you can expect to wait up to a month for your settlement check. However, if you have not received your money after some time, it could be due to one or several of the following issues:

    • You signed the release form incorrectly or not at all  
    • The insurance company has lost your check
    • The claim involves a minor or an estate
    • Your attorney is still negotiating with your health insurer and other lien holders

    If you have not received a check after a few weeks have passed, talk to your attorney to determine why your settlement is delayed. If you represent yourself, call the insurance company responsible for issuing your check to find out why there is a delay.
